#FridayPainting: Joos van Cleve (1485 -1541) “Queen Eleanor of France”

Joos van Cleve (1485 -1541) was celebrated for his traditional techniques of Early Netherlandish painting which was influenced by more contemporary Renaissance painting styles. He was a leading painter active in Antwerp.
